Game Introduction
Snowball the Kitten: Side-Scrolling Adventure is a charming platform game where players assist a small kitten named Snowball through 20 distinct levels. The core objective is to guide Snowball safely to the end of each stage by jumping over obstacles, collecting keys, and progressing through increasingly creative environments. How to Play
Players control Snowball as it runs automatically from left to right across each level. The main action involves timing jumps to clear obstacles such as gaps, blocks, and moving platforms. Along the way, players can collect keys that unlock the exit or provide access to bonus areas. Some levels may include small creatures that players can avoid or interact with to progress. The controls are straightforward, typically involving a single jump button or tap to make Snowball leap. Success depends on learning the rhythm of each stage and reacting quickly to new patterns. Players must also decide when to collect optional items and when to focus on reaching the goal. Each completed level unlocks the next, encouraging players to improve their performance and try again if they fail.

Tips for Success
Practice each level multiple times to learn the placement of obstacles and the timing needed to overcome them. Focus on one section at a time rather than rushing through the entire stage. Pay attention to patterns in moving platforms or obstacles, as they repeat in predictable ways. Collect keys when it is safe to do so, but do not risk failing a jump just to grab an item. Take short breaks between attempts to maintain concentration and avoid frustration.
